HHC engine harnesses are direct replacements for the original factory wiring harness. They restore your vehicle's wiring to like-new condition using upgraded materials, but they do not alter, enhance, or modify your vehicle's electrical system behavior.
A new harness will not resolve driveability issues caused by other failing components, including but not limited to: the Camshaft Position Sensor (CPS), Injector Driver Module (IDM), injectors, Injection Control Pressure (ICP) sensor, glow plug relay, Under Valve Cover Harness (UVCH) connectors, or PCM.
If you are experiencing driveability issues, we strongly recommend diagnosing the root cause before ordering a replacement harness. See our Diagnostic Checklist for common 7.3L Powerstroke failure points.
